Meme coins are cryptocurrencies inspired by internet memes, often characterized by their community-driven nature and speculative trading. Theyโ€™ve captured the imagination of traders looking for high-risk, high-reward opportunities, and you might find them to be an exciting avenue to explore.

While meme coins can offer immense rewards, they also come with significant risks, including volatility and potential market manipulation.
